The September Covers 2010 – Part 1

Posted by awais on August 9, 2010

It’s that time of the year again. Last week the September issues of some of the world’s leading fashion magazines hit the newsstands. The September issue is usually the thickest issue of the year. Since the recession the magazines might perhaps not be the door stoppers they used to be just a few years ago (the September issue of US Vogue in 2007 for instance had 840 pages), but the issues still have a decent amount of pages.

First magazine up in this review of the September covers is British Vogue, which features Kate Moss on the cover. Kate Phelan has done the styling and the photographer is Patrick Demarchelier. The fact that British Vogue has used Kate on the cover doesn’t really come as a surprise. This is Kate’s 30th British Vogue cover and it’s the 6th time she’s on the cover of their September issue. The issue weighs in at 380 pages. What I really like about the cover is that for once Vogue is going for a full body shot.

The UK edition of Harper’s Bazaar features Gisele Bündchen on the cover. The newsstand cover is in colours, whilst the subscriber’s cover is in black and white. The cover was shot by Cedric Buchet and the styling was done by Sophia Neophitou-Apostolou. The issue has 364 pages.

The UK edition of Elle features Emily Blunt and the photographs are by Matthias Vriens-McGrath. Just like Harper’s, the subscriber’s cover is black and white, while the newsstands one is in colour.

The pre-fall issue of i-D magazine has multiple covers featuring Kate Moss, Naomi Campbell and Lady Gaga. The pictures have been taken by Nick Knight. In June SHOWstudio posted a series of behind-the-scenes posts from the shoots with Naomi and Kate.

Nick Knight has also shot Lady Gaga for the September covers of the UK and US editions of Vanity Fair. The stylist was none other than Nicola Formichetti who also did Lady Gaga’s i-D cover. Earlier this week SHOWstudio posted a video from this particular shoot.
